The compatibility cookbook describes compatibility changes in the most recent versions of
Internet Explorer. We've grouped this information by function, so that you can more easily find
related information. However, there are times when it's useful to know when specific changes
were made. Here is a list of cookbook topics that were added for each of the most recent versions
of Internet Explorer.

Unless otherwise specifically mentioned, topics apply to later versions of Windows Internet
Explorer. Changes introduced in Windows Internet Explorer 9, for example, apply to Internet
Explorer 10, IE11, and so on.

Note You might be able to use legacy document modes to emulate the behavior of earlier
versions. If you do this, keep in mind it's a temporary solution at best. Starting with Internet
Explorer 11, document modes are considered deprecated, and are not supported in Microsoft
Edge. For best results, update your sites and apps to use features and techniques supported by
industry standards and multiple browsers.

Changes introduced for IE11


The following topics were added for IE11:

Autocomplete event handling


Checkbox and radio button layout defaults
Cross-browser plugin detection
CSS expressions no longer supported for the Internet zone
Default font changes
Document modes are deprecated
Enhanced protected mode (EPM) is enabled by default
Flexible box ("Flexbox") layout updates
Mutation observers
Pointer events updates
Pseudo hit testing is disabled in IE11 edge mode
VBScript is no longer supported in IE11 edge mode
Window event behavior has changed
